Mechanics should hand-tighten the unit until it contacts the mounting surface, then apply the final torque incrementally to avoid distorting the canister. Micron rating indicates the size of particles the filter can capture, while beta ratios quantify the efficiency of that capture.

A beta ratio of 1000 at 10 microns, for example, means that only one in every thousand particles of that size escapes the filter.
